Statute 356 130

Ask AI about this
Whenever the written consent of any bondsman or bondsmen to deposit the county money in any insured banks, credit unions, savings and loan associations or savings banks has not been obtained, the bondsman or bondsmen must, upon giving notice as required by law, be released from all responsibility on the bond of the county treasurer. [Part 1:80:1885; A 1941, 42; 1931 NCL § 2187]—(NRS A 1975, 1806; 1999, 1486)
